Five minutes before midnight on 4th November, a cloaked and spurred man, John Johnson of Nidderdale (aka Guy Fawkes) unlocked a cellar door underneath the House of Lords. In his pockets were matches, fuse and timepiece ready to ignite thirty-six barrels of gunpowder hidden beneath firewood in the cellar. This day school unravels the story of Guy Fawkes and how he became drawn into the Gunpowder Plot of 1605. Why do we burn Guy Fawkes alone of all the thirteen conspirators?
